The Our Digital Ancestors project is a project by Caring for God’s Acre funded by the National Lottery Heritage Fund. One of the key aims of the project is to equip volunteers and communities across England with the skills to record the the memorials in their burial ground and tell the stories of the people they commemorate. We are running this online course as part of the project to maximise the number of people and communities we can support. This course is free and open to anyone- some of the resources are more tailored to English burial grounds, but will still be useful if your site is in Wales, Scotland, Northern Ireland or outside of the UK.
The main Our Digital Ancestors Course contains 4 modules:
- Burial Ground Health and Safety
- Memorial Photography skills
- Memorial recording skills
- Researching people from your burial ground
This course is compatible with the AG Intl Burial Ground Management System, but you don’t need to be using this software to record your burial ground.
There is also a separate course on how to use the AG Intl Burial Ground Management System. The first 2 lessons of the course cover using the public portal to explore a map and the remaining lessons are for those who have access for adding information to the system.
These online courses include written tutorials as well as videos and photos to help you learn. You can test your knowledge with quizzes and earn certificates for completing them.
